Perfect YouTube series: Outdoor Boys - Guy documents surviving in the wilderness and sub-zero temperatures using minimal supplies, building an off-grid homestead, hunting and fishing with his sons, etc.

www.youtube.com/outdoorboys

A movie, rather than a TV show, but Alone in the Wilderness and its sequel - Dick Proenneke retires to build his own cabin in the wilderness in Lake Clark National Park. Documentary shows selecting a homestead building his log cabin completely by himself, as well as all the other things he had to do to survive completely off-grid.

Again, not reality TV but;

Check out Mr Inbetween. - A divorced single father trying to keep his life together juggling being a cold hearted hit man and trying to be a good father to his young daughter.

Also check out Reacher - The manliest man on TV. Big, jacked, with a strong moral compass. A former military professional who lives a minimalist lifestyle, just walks across America, stopping in small towns and helping those that need it.
